Ingredients for Slow Cooker Korean Beef Noodles
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
-
Beef Chuck Roast: Opt for about 2-3 pounds of well-marbled beef chuck for maximum tenderness after slow cooking.
-
Soy Sauce: Low-sodium soy sauce helps control saltiness without sacrificing flavor.
-
Brown Sugar: Adds a delightful sweetness that balances the savory elements beautifully.
-
Fresh Ginger: Use about an inch of grated ginger for that zesty kick that brightens up the dish.
-
Garlic Cloves: About four cloves minced are essential for that aromatic depth in flavor.
-
Beef Broth: A cup of beef broth gives extra richness to the sauce and keeps the meat moist during cooking.
For the Noodles:
-
Rice Noodles: Choose flat rice noodles or your preferred noodle type; they soak up all the deliciousness perfectly.
For Toppings:
-
Sliced Green Onions: Freshly sliced green onions add a pop of color and crunch on top.
-
Sesame Seeds: Toasted sesame seeds give added texture and nutty flavor—don’t skip these!

How to Make Slow Cooker Korean Beef Noodles
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:
Step 1: Prepare the Beef
Start by cutting your beef chuck roast into large chunks. Season it lightly with salt and pepper before placing it into your slow cooker. This step ensures that every bite is packed with flavor.
Step 2: Mix Your Sauce
In a separate bowl, whisk together soy sauce, brown sugar, minced garlic, grated ginger, and beef broth until well combined. This mixture is where all the magic happens—sweet meets savory in perfect harmony.
Step 3: Combine Ingredients
Pour your sauce over the beef in the slow cooker. Stir gently to ensure every piece of meat is coated evenly. As you do this, think about how good this will taste later—it’s almost like a mini pep talk!
Step 4: Cook Low and Slow
Cover your slow cooker and set it on low heat for about six to eight hours or high heat for four hours. Go ahead and binge-watch that series you’ve been meaning to catch up on while letting your kitchen fill with glorious scents.
Step 5: Cook the Noodles
About fifteen minutes before serving time, cook your rice noodles according to package instructions until al dente. Drain them properly so they don’t turn into mushy pasta blobs—nobody wants noodle disasters here!
Step 6: Serve It Up
When your beef is fork-tender, shred it gently using two forks right inside the slow cooker. Toss in cooked noodles and mix everything together until each strand is coated in that luscious sauce. Transfer to plates and sprinkle generously with sliced green onions and sesame seeds for that final touch.

Storing & Reheating
Store leftover Slow Cooker Korean Beef Noodles in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. To reheat, simply warm them on the stovetop with a splash of broth or water to keep everything saucy and delicious.

Slow Cooker Korean Beef Noodles
- Total Time: 0 hours
- Yield: Serves 6
Description
Slow Cooker Korean Beef Noodles is a savory, comforting dish that combines tender beef simmered in a rich sauce with perfectly cooked noodles. The delightful blend of soy sauce, garlic, and ginger creates a bowl of warmth and flavor that’s perfect for busy weeknights or gatherings. With minimal effort required, this recipe allows you to enjoy a satisfying meal that transports you straight to the heart of Korean cuisine.
Ingredients
- 2 lbs beef chuck roast
- 1/2 cup low-sodium soy sauce
- 1/4 cup brown sugar
- 1 inch fresh ginger, grated
- 4 garlic cloves, minced
- 1 cup beef broth
- 8 oz flat rice noodles
- Sliced green onions (for topping)
- Toasted sesame seeds (for topping)
Instructions
- Cut the beef chuck roast into large chunks and season with salt and pepper. Place it in the slow cooker.
- In a bowl, mix soy sauce, brown sugar, garlic, ginger, and beef broth until combined. Pour over the beef.
- Cover and cook on low for 6 to 8 hours or high for 3 to 4 hours until the beef is tender.
- About 15 minutes before serving, cook rice noodles according to package instructions. Drain them.
- Shred the beef in the slow cooker using two forks. Add cooked noodles and stir until well combined.
- Serve topped with sliced green onions and sesame seeds.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 6 to 8 hours
- Category: Main
- Method: Slow Cooking
- Cuisine: Korean
